2011-08-03 Hristian Kirtchev <kirtchev@adacore.com> * a-except.adb, a-except-2005.adb (Raise_From_Controlled_Operation): Rewritten to create the message strings when the exception is not raised by an abort during finalization. * a-except.ads, a-except-2005.ads: Add pragma Export for procedure Raise_From_Controlled_Operation and update its associated comment. * a-fihema.ads, a-fihema.adb: New GNAT unit. Ada.Finalization.Heap_Management provides key functionality associated with controlled objects on the heap, their creation, finalization and reclamation. Type Finalization_Collection is effectively a wrapper which sits ontop of a storage pool and performs all necessary bookkeeping for all the objects it contains. Each access-to-controlled or access-to-class-wide type receives a collection as part of its expansion. The compiler generates buffer code and invokes Allocate / Deallocate to create and destroy allocated controlled objects. * a-finali.adb ("="): Removed. * a-finali.ads ("="): Removed. Controlled types no longer carry hidden fields Prev and Next. * ali.adb (Scan_ALI): Add parsing code to process PF / Has_Finalizer. A library unit with at least one controlled object on the library level has a special finalizer which is invoked by the binder. To signal this, ali files carry field PF. * ali.ads: New field in type Unit_Record called Has_Finalizer. Add associated comment on field usage. * a-tags.adb (Get_RC_Offset): Removed. (Needs_Finalization): New routine. * a-tags.ads: Update the structure of the GNAT dispatch tables. Dispatch tables now carry field Needs_Finalization which provides runtime indication whether a type is controlled or has controlled components or both. Remove field RC_Offset. (Get_RC_Offset): Removed along with its associated pragma Export. Since tagged types with controlled components no longer carry hidden field _controller, the special mechanism to retrieve its location is no longer needed. 2007-12-19 Bob Duff <duff@adacore.com> * atree.ads, atree.adb (Traverse_Func): Walk Field2 last, and eliminate the resulting tail recursion by hand. This prevents running out of memory on deeply nested concatenations, since Field2 is where the left operand of concatenations is stored. Fix bug (was returning OK_Orig in some cases). Fix return subtype to clarify that it can only return OK or Abandon. * sem_res.adb (Resolve_Op_Concat): Replace the recursion on the left operand by iteration, in order to avoid running out of memory on deeply-nested concatenations. Use the Parent pointer to get back up the tree.
